#### **Industrial Computers Market Application Insights**

The Application segment of the Industrial Computers Market is witnessing substantial growth, underscoring its role in modern industrial processes. The market, valued at 5.3 billion USD in 2023, is set to expand owing to increasing automation and digitization across various sectors. Manufacturing holds a major position within this segment, with a valuation of 1.5 billion USD in 2023, projected to reach 2.4 billion USD by 2032, showcasing its significance in enhancing production efficiency and real-time monitoring of manufacturing processes. 

Logistics, valued at 1.2 billion USD in 2023 and anticipated to grow to 1.9 billion USD in 2032, is also a crucial area, as advanced industrial computers help optimize supply chain operations and improve inventory management, ensuring timely distribution of goods. Supply Chain Management reflects a notable footprint with a value of 1.1 billion USD in 2023, expected to rise to 1.7 billion USD, facilitating real-time data analytics and seamless communication among stakeholders, thus streamlining the logistics network.

In terms of Energy Management, the contribution is 0.9 billion USD in 2023, with projections reaching 1.5 billion USD, driven by the need for monitoring and improving energy consumption and sustainability efforts across industrial sites. 

Lastly, Process Control, while on the a smaller scale at 0.6 billion USD in 2023, is projected to attain a value of 1.0 billion USD, demonstrating the importance of precise control systems that maintain operational consistency and safety in various industrial applications. Collectively, these figures illustrate robust growth patterns and highlight the key roles these applications play in the evolving landscape of the Industrial Computers Market, driven by technological advancements, the need for operational efficiencies, and the pursuit of sustainability.

### **Industrial Computers Market Type Insights**

The Industrial Computers Market is seeing significant growth driven by its diverse types, which enhance operational efficiency in various applications. In 2023, the market value is projected at 5.3 USD Billion, confirming the rising demand for industrial computing solutions across sectors. The Type segmentation includes major categories such as Panel PCs, Embedded Computers, Mobile Industrial Computers, and Rack Mount Computers, each serving unique purposes in industrial environments. Panel PCs are particularly favored for their user-friendly interface and robust design, making them ideal for factory settings.

Embedded Computers hold a significant position in automation and control, providing reliable performance in critical tasks. Mobile Industrial Computers are rapidly gaining traction due to their portability and versatility, catering to field operations and maintenance tasks. Rack Mount Computers are often selected for their space-saving solutions in data centers and server farms, demonstrating their importance in managing heavy computing loads efficiently. This growing array of options contributes to the overall Industrial Computers Market revenue and showcases how different types serve the evolving needs of industries, resulting in a dynamic market landscape.

### **Industrial Computers Market Regional Insights**

The Industrial Computers Market is poised for growth, with significant revenue contributions from various regions. In 2023, North America dominates dominated the market with a valuation of 2.1 USD Billion, reflecting its strong industrial base and technological advancements. Following is Europe, valued at 1.5 USD Billion, benefiting from robust manufacturing sectors and increasing automation trends. The APAC region, holding a valuation of 1.4 USD Billion, is expanding rapidly due to rising industrial applications and investment in smart factories.

South America and MEA represent the smallest segments, valued at 0.2 USD Billion and 0.1 USD Billion, respectively, yet show potential for growth through increasing infrastructure and technology adoption. Collectively, these regions contribute to the Industrial Computers Market statistics, with North America holding the majority share and APAC experiencing robust growth driven by emerging economies. 盒式IPC（主导）与面板IPC（新兴）

盒式IPC在工业计算领域中脱颖而出，其特点是坚固的设计、广泛的I/O能力以及与各种外设的兼容性。其坚固性使其能够在恶劣环境中运行，成为制造商的热门选择。相比之下，面板IPC代表了一个新兴领域，结合了触摸屏功能和强大的计算能力。面板IPC非常适合操作员控制面板和互动显示，满足了专注于用户界面和效率的行业需求。随着各行业日益寻求人机交互的整合，预计面板IPC将凭借触摸屏技术的进步和向更互动系统的转变，捕获越来越大的市场份额。
